How to Claim the Latest Apple Music Three Months Free Offer


Apple Music is running a fresh limited-time promotion that gives new subscribers three months of its streaming service free. This expanded trial goes beyond the standard one-month offer that Apple usually provides. It ties into Apple’s sponsorship of the Super Bowl L X Halftime Show and ends on February 24, 2026.

The promotion applies to both Individual and Family plans for users who have never subscribed before, including through Apple One or a Family plan. To redeem the three-month offer, you need to log into the Apple Music app on an eligible device and accept the free trial when prompted.

Apple Music Three Months Free Offer Includes

Apple Music’s current offer gives new users full access to the service at no cost for three months. Key highlights include:

  • Over 100 million songs in the catalogue, across all genres.
  • Ad-free streaming at all times.
  • High sound quality with Spatial Audio and lossless playback up to 24-bit/192 kHz.
  • Lyrics, playlists, curated mixes, and exclusive content.
  • Support for both Individual and Family plans during the trial.

After the trial ends, the subscription renews automatically at Apple’s standard pricing unless you cancel before the renewal date.

Eligibility and Where It’s Available

To qualify for the three months free offer:

  • You must be a new Apple Music subscriber who has never had an active subscription before.
  • You must redeem the offer through the Apple Music app on an iPhone, iPad, Mac, Apple Vision Pro, or Android device running the latest software.
  • The offer runs until February 24, 2026 and must be claimed within that window.

Some device-based promotions also grant three months free when you buy and set up a new Apple device, like an iPhone or Mac. Once you set up the device, the Apple Music offer appears in the Music app.

Step-by-Step: How to Claim the Free Offer

  1. Install or open the Apple Music app on your eligible iPhone, iPad, Mac, or Android phone.
  2. Sign in with your Apple Account.
  3. If the three months free offer appears on screen, tap Accept Free Trial.”
  4. Follow the prompts to finish setup and start listening immediately.

If the offer does not appear when you first open Apple Music, check the Home tab inside the app or update your software.

What Happens After the Trial Ends

Unless you cancel, Apple automatically renews your subscription at standard monthly pricing:

  • Individual plan: US$10.99/month.
  • Family plan: US$16.99/month for up to six users.
  • Student plan: US$5.99/month (often includes Apple TV+).

You can cancel at any time in your Apple Account settings before the renewal date to avoid charges.
